Core Features

  • Portfolio Galleries: A dedicated portfolio section lets you showcase your best work with high-resolution images and interactive elements. For UI/UX designers in Isiolo, this is critical—clients want to see your design process, wireframes, and final products in one place without having to dig through external links or PDFs.
  • Client Feedback Tools: Built-in feedback tools allow clients to leave comments directly on your designs. This eliminates the back-and-forth of emails or WhatsApp messages, streamlining collaboration and reducing miscommunication. It’s a must-have for UI/UX designers working with local clients who expect quick, clear revisions.
  • Mobile-Optimized Templates: With more clients browsing on mobile, responsive templates ensure your site looks great on any device. UI/UX designers in Isiolo need templates that adapt automatically, so you don’t have to spend extra time tweaking layouts for different screen sizes.
  • SEO Tools: Basic SEO tools help your site rank higher in local searches. For UI/UX designers in Isiolo, this means potential clients can find you when they search for design services in the area. Features like meta tags, alt text, and sitemaps make it easier to optimize without needing technical expertise.
  • Integrated Payment Gateways: For designers who sell templates or offer paid consultations, integrated payment gateways like M-Pesa or Pesapal simplify transactions. Clients in Isiolo prefer familiar payment methods, and built-in gateways reduce the hassle of setting up third-party systems.
  • Customizable Forms: Forms are essential for lead generation, client inquiries, and project briefs. Customizable forms let you collect the exact information you need, whether it’s a client’s contact details or project requirements. For UI/UX designers, this means fewer follow-up emails and faster project kickoffs.

Do I need coding skills to use a website builder?

Most website builders are designed for beginners and don’t require coding. Drag-and-drop editors let you create layouts visually, while templates provide a starting point. However, platforms like WordPress offer more customization but may require technical knowledge for advanced features.

Are there any hidden costs in website builders?

Some platforms charge extra for domains, hosting, or premium features. Others may have transaction fees for e-commerce. Always check the pricing details—platforms like Websites.co.in include a free domain and hosting, while others may add costs for essential services.
